Turns out that to maintain current weight with amount of miles I'm doing need to be be consuming 4300 calories a day and if I want to lose 2lb a week, around 3200 calories a day. Trust me that is a lot of calories. To highlight this my intake for Thursday which was spread over 6 meals was;



  • A bowl of porridge

  • A banana

  • An apple

  • 100g wheat pasta with chiilis, peppers and spring onions

  • 2 slices of soya bread with natural peanut butter

  • 3 low fat yoghurts

  • 500g portion of shepherds pie with peas and gravy

  • 3 weetabix with sultanas and skimmed milk

Now this only came in at just over 2000 calories for the day with nutritional requirements nowhere near satisfied. This is not healthy when training for a marathon so really have to up my intake. I am happy to have twice as much pasta/rice for lunch or porridge for breakfast but that is about all I can do and would still be barely enough so have decided one a day a week it is important I have a day off healthy eating.
